Square dancing is also known as Modern … centor amberWebJan 16, 2016 · The "quadrille des contredanses" was now a lively dance with four couples, arranged in the shape of a square, each couple facing the center. One pair was called the "head" couple, the adjacent pairs the "side" couples.
